Then just as fast as I was made aware of my cousin’s death, I got a flurry of e-mails and texts late Saturday asking me if I had heard about a mutual business colleague’s death; Shakir Stewart (READ STORY HERE: http://www.mtv.com/news/articles/1598436/20081103/jay_z.jhtml or http://www.billboard.com/bbcom/news/article_display.jsp?vnu_content_id=1003886223 or READ this really great Blog Kenny Burns wrote at http://blog.myspace.com/index.cfm?fuseaction=blog.view&friendID=90529948&blogID=445707911 or Sha Money’s Blog at http://www.shamoneymotivation.com/2008/11/shakir-stewart.html#comments ). Shakir was a great person and one of the few truly bright, energetic, talented and up-incoming African American executives coming up in the ranks of our very turbulent industry and he was taken away from all of us entirely too soon. Those of you reading this Blog, I am sure know exactly who Shakir is but for those of you that do not, he was the executive that discovered and signed Ciara, he also discovered and signed Young Jeezy and Rick Ross and just this past June 2008 he had achieved yet another major career achievement by being the predecessor to Jay-Z and being appointed to fill the shoes left by Jay-Z as the Executive Vice-President of the biggest hip-hop label in the world; Def Jam. That is by far not all of Shakir’s accomplishments, but lets just say he did all of us proud with his accomplishment. While I was running like a mad man on this election-day and trying to finish this Blog posting before the polls closed to post it, I got word that Jheryl Busby passed away on Tuesday (READ STORY HERE: http://www.cnn.com/2008/SHOWBIZ/Music/11/05/jheryl.busby.obit.ap/ ). Jheryl was one of the original African American music titans, he was the former CEO of Motown Records and I was privileged enough to meet him while he was heading up DreamWorks Records Urban Music Department. My condolences go out to his family and friends.
